> How is the blocking achieved ? Does it hook into the DNS lookups ? > Does it parse webpages/javascript and detect patterns ? Does it > use IP blacklists ? > > www sounds ok, or DNS, if it's DNS-based. net, if it uses IP blacklists.
This port is just a python wrapper around Brave browser's adblock library which just looks like is uses rulesets similar to what Adblock Plus, Ublock Origin and other such tools use. I doubt that it does any DNS lookups (which is why I didn't consider that category), and Qutebrowser added this as a dependency to be more flexible than their current host based filtering.
signature.asc
Description: This is a digitally signed message part.